Limitation on Other Activities. (a) Notwithstanding anything in this Indenture to the contrary, the Issuer will not engage in any business activity or undertake any activity, except any activity (1) relating to the offering, sale or issuance of the Securities, any Additional Securities, the Senior Subordinated Securities and other Public Debt issued by the Issuer, the incurrence of Indebtedness represented by the Securities, the Additional Securities, the Senior Subordinated Securities and other Public Debt issued by the Issuer, lending or otherwise advancing the proceeds thereof to Holdings I pursuant to a Proceeds Loan or substantially similar loan, and any other activities in connection therewith, (2) undertaken with the purpose of fulfilling any other obligations under or in relation to the Securities, the Additional Securities, this Indenture, the Senior Subordinated Securities, the indenture governing the Senior Subordinated Securities, other Public Debt of the Issuer or the Security Documents (including, without limitation, payment of, or reallocation or recharging of fees, costs and expenses Incurred in relation to any of the foregoing) or (3) related to the establishment and maintenance of the Issuer’s corporate existence (including, without limitation, reporting and compliance obligations).
Limitation on Other Activities. During the Consulting Period, neither the Consultant nor Xxxxxxxx shall, directly or indirectly, in any capacity, without the prior written consent of the Company, provide any services to, or become directly or indirectly involved as an owner, officer, director, employee, independent contractor, agent, partner or advisor for any business entity involved in the development, manufacture, production, marketing and/or sale of oral care, personal care, household care, fabric care and/or pet nutrition products that compete with a business of the Company (a “Competing Business”); provided, however the foregoing shall not restrict Consultant or Xxxxxxxx from acquiring an investment of 5% or less of the outstanding shares of a public company that engages in a Competing Business. During the Consulting Period, neither Consultant nor Xxxxxxxx shall directly or indirectly, hire, entice, induce or in any manner whatsoever attempt to influence any employee, agent, consultant, contractor, supplier or any other person or entity to cease or reduce working for and/or doing business with Colgate and/or any of its subsidiaries or affiliates. The Consultant and Xxxxxxxx acknowledge that the Company would suffer irreparable harm (not adequately remedied by monetary damages alone) if the Consultant or Xxxxxxxx breaches the provisions of this Section and that, accordingly, the Company shall be entitled to seek equitable relief, in addition to its remedies at law, to enjoin any such breach or threatened breach.
Limitation on Other Activities. 4.24.1 The Issuer shall not engage in any business activity or undertake any other activity other than (i) acting as an export trading entity for the Company and its Subsidiaries and (ii) the issuance of the Notes and other Permitted Indebtedness and lending or otherwise advancing the proceeds thereof to the Company and its Subsidiaries.

Limitation on Other Activities. (a) During Employment, I agree that while I am employed by the Company I will not without the Company's express consent, engage in any consulting, employment, or business that is competitive with the Company. (b) After Termination of Employment, if I have had significant contact with customers of the Company, or if I have been materially involved in the design, development, implementation, or maintenance of the Company's present or planned products or services, then I agree that I will not, without prior written permission from the Company, accept employment with a customer of the company for two years following the termination of my employment with the Company.

  • LIMITATION ON ACTIVITIES Notwithstanding any provision in this Agreement to the contrary, the Advisor shall not take any action that, in its sole judgment made in good faith, would (i) adversely affect the ability of the Company to qualify or continue to qualify as a REIT under the Code, (ii) subject the Company to regulation under the Investment Company Act of 1940, as amended, (iii) violate any law, rule, regulation or statement of policy of any governmental body or agency having jurisdiction over the Company, its Shares or its other securities, (iv) require the Advisor to register as a broker-dealer with the SEC or any state, or (v) violate the Charter or Bylaws. In the event an action that would violate (i) through (v) of the preceding sentence but such action has been ordered by the Board, the Advisor shall notify the Board of the Advisor’s judgment of the potential impact of such action and shall refrain from taking such action until it receives further clarification or instructions from the Board. In such event, the Advisor shall have no liability for acting in accordance with the specific instructions of the Board so given.

  • Prohibition on Transfers, Other Actions Stockholder hereby represents, warrants, covenants and agrees not to, during the Restricted Period, directly or indirectly, in one or a series of related transactions: (i) Transfer or offer, agree, commit or consent to Transfer any of the Covered Shares or any right, title or interest (including voting, economic or otherwise) therein, unless such Transfer is a Permitted Transfer; (ii) enter into any Contract, arrangement or understanding with any Person, or take any other action or omit to take any action, that violates or conflicts with (or could reasonably be expected to conflict with or violate) Stockholder’s covenants and obligations under this Agreement; or (iii) take any action or omit to take any action that would restrict (or could reasonably be expected to restrict) Stockholder’s legal power, authority and right to comply with and perform its covenants and obligations under this Agreement or make any of its representations or warranties contained in this Agreement untrue or incorrect, nor has Stockholder done any of the foregoing. Stockholder agrees that it shall not seek to indirectly accomplish anything which it is not permitted to accomplish directly under this Agreement. Any action, omission or attempted circumvention in violation of this Section 4.1 will be void ab initio and be deemed a breach of this Agreement. If any involuntary Transfer of any of the Covered Shares shall occur, the transferee (which term, as used herein, shall include any and all transferees and subsequent transferees of the initial transferee) shall take and hold such Covered Shares subject to all of the restrictions, liabilities and rights under this Agreement, which shall continue in full force and effect until valid termination of this Agreement.

  • Limitations on Activities Anything else in this Agreement to the contrary notwithstanding, the Advisor shall refrain from taking any action which, in its sole judgment made in good faith, would (a) adversely affect the status of the Company as a REIT, (b) subject the Company to regulation under the Investment Company Act of 1940, as amended, (c) violate any law, rule, regulation or statement of policy of any governmental body or agency having jurisdiction over the Company, the Shares or its other securities, or (d) not be permitted by the Articles of Incorporation or Bylaws, except if such action shall be ordered by the Board, in which case the Advisor shall notify promptly the Board of the Advisor’s judgment of the potential impact of such action and shall refrain from taking such action until it receives further clarification or instructions from the Board. In such event the Advisor shall have no liability for acting in accordance with the specific instructions of the Board so given. Notwithstanding the foregoing, the Advisor, its directors, officers, employees and stockholders, and the directors, officers, employees and stockholders of the Advisor’s Affiliates shall not be liable to the Company or to the Board or Stockholders for any act or omission by the Advisor, its directors, officers, employees or stockholders, or for any act or omission of any Affiliate of the Advisor, its directors, officers, employees or stockholders, except as provided in Section 5.02 of this Agreement.

  • Limitation on Out of-State Litigation - Texas Business and Commerce Code § 272 This is a requirement of the TIPS Contract and is non-negotiable. Texas Business and Commerce Code § 272 prohibits a construction contract, or an agreement collateral to or affecting the construction contract, from containing a provision making the contract or agreement, or any conflict arising under the contract or agreement, subject to another state’s law, litigation in the courts of another state, or arbitration in another state. If included in Texas construction contracts, such provisions are voidable by a party obligated by the contract or agreement to perform the work. By submission of this proposal, Vendor acknowledges this law and if Vendor enters into a construction contract with a Texas TIPS Member under this procurement, Vendor certifies compliance.

  • Limitation on Sales Each holder of this Warrant acknowledges that this Warrant and the Warrant Shares, as of the date of original issuance of this Warrant, have not been registered under the Securities Act of 1933, as amended ("Act"), and agrees not to sell, pledge, distribute, offer for sale, transfer or otherwise dispose of this Warrant or any Warrant Shares issued upon its exercise in the absence of (a) an effective registration statement under the Act as to this Warrant or such Warrant Shares or (b) an opinion of counsel, satisfactory to the Company, that such registration and qualification are not required. The Warrant Shares issued upon exercise thereof shall be imprinted with a legend in substantially the following form: "THE SECURITIES REPRESENTED BY THIS CERTIFICATE HAVE NOT BEEN REGISTERED UNDER THE SECURITIES ACT OF 1933, AS AMENDED (THE "ACT") OR APPLICABLE STATE SECURITIES LAWS AND MAY NOT BE OFFERED, SOLD, TRANSFERRED, PLEDGED, HYPOTHECATED, ASSIGNED OR OTHERWISE DISPOSED OF EXCEPT PURSUANT TO AN EFFECTIVE REGISTRATION STATEMENT UNDER THE ACT AND IN COMPLIANCE WITH ANY APPLICABLE STATE SECURITIES LAWS OR IN A TRANSACTION WHICH IS EXEMPT FROM REGISTRATION UNDER THE ACT AND ANY APPLICABLE STATE SECURITIES LAWS."
